Description
This original collection of eight charming songs portrays a myriad of delightful childhood scenes. Students will especially love the accessibility of these five-finger melodies. Wonderful teacher duets are provided to encourage inspired, ensemble playin

About the Composer: Elizabeth W. Greenleaf

Elizabeth W. Greenleaf has built her reputation on understanding what early elementary students need to experience genuine musical success. Her compositions prioritize melody and accessibility without sacrificing musical substance, making her a trusted voice among piano teachers who work with young learners.

Greenleaf's approach centers on creating moments of joy at the keyboard. By pairing engaging subject matter with technically manageable material, she helps students connect emotionally to their playing while building foundational skills naturally.

What to expect

Charming and accessible, these pieces celebrate everyday childhood moments with genuine sweetness. The five-finger writing feels natural to young hands while the melodies have enough shape and character to hold a listener's attention.

Who it's for

Early elementary piano students in their first year or two of study who are ready to move beyond single-note exercises into short, complete pieces. These eight songs work equally well for group classes and private studio lessons.

How to get the most out of it

  • Play the teacher duet in rehearsal before assigning the student part so students hear the full harmonic context and understand where their melody sits in the musical texture.
  • Encourage students to sing their five-finger melodies aloud before playing them; this strengthens pitch memory and helps them anticipate which finger comes next.
  • Keep the teacher part steady and musical in performance, even when it feels simple, so students experience being supported by genuine accompaniment rather than feeling accompanied by a metronome.

How to use it

Assign individual pieces as students progress through the first half of the year so they have something performance-ready for studio recitals or informal family concerts. The teacher duets make them ideal for demonstrating student progress at parent observation days.

Skills your students will build

  • Five-finger position playing in various keys
  • Right-hand melodic independence from left-hand accompaniment
  • Ensemble listening and coordination with a partner
  • Comfortable octave spans with simple harmonic movement
  • Phrase awareness and musical phrasing within accessible ranges
